aboutsummaryrefslogtreecommitdiff
path: root/src/org/traccar/protocol
diff options
context:
space:
mode:
authorAnton Tananaev <anton.tananaev@gmail.com>2017-06-15 11:41:49 +1200
committerAnton Tananaev <anton.tananaev@gmail.com>2017-06-15 11:42:14 +1200
commitf06a4a99f0457cb385dd3465b5be592551a3530b (patch)
tree8050927920e04e7fc7c9ca83349f1e82ff835dc8 /src/org/traccar/protocol
parent86099e8094713c1d645c091c83aa0e5db4b3d6c5 (diff)
downloadtrackermap-server-f06a4a99f0457cb385dd3465b5be592551a3530b.tar.gz
trackermap-server-f06a4a99f0457cb385dd3465b5be592551a3530b.tar.bz2
trackermap-server-f06a4a99f0457cb385dd3465b5be592551a3530b.zip
Add missing Watch alarms
Diffstat (limited to 'src/org/traccar/protocol')
-rw-r--r--src/org/traccar/protocol/WatchProtocolDecoder.java4
1 files changed, 4 insertions, 0 deletions
diff --git a/src/org/traccar/protocol/WatchProtocolDecoder.java b/src/org/traccar/protocol/WatchProtocolDecoder.java
index 7af856a9c..d55c307da 100644
--- a/src/org/traccar/protocol/WatchProtocolDecoder.java
+++ b/src/org/traccar/protocol/WatchProtocolDecoder.java
@@ -76,6 +76,8 @@ public class WatchProtocolDecoder extends BaseProtocolDecoder {
return Position.ALARM_GEOFENCE_ENTER;
} else if (BitUtil.check(status, 3)) {
return Position.ALARM_OVERSPEED;
+ } else if (BitUtil.check(status, 4)) {
+ return Position.ALARM_MOVEMENT;
} else if (BitUtil.check(status, 16)) {
return Position.ALARM_SOS;
} else if (BitUtil.check(status, 17)) {
@@ -84,6 +86,8 @@ public class WatchProtocolDecoder extends BaseProtocolDecoder {
return Position.ALARM_GEOFENCE_EXIT;
} else if (BitUtil.check(status, 19)) {
return Position.ALARM_GEOFENCE_ENTER;
+ } else if (BitUtil.check(status, 20)) {
+ return Position.ALARM_REMOVING;
}
return null;
}